X-MEN: QUITTING TIME Written by JAMES ASMUS Penciled by TBD Cover by BRANDON PETERSON Since the move to San Francisco and after the events of X-Infernus, Nightcrawler realizes a hard truth—he has to quit the X-Men. Kurt has realized that the X-Men just don’t need him anymore. He hasn’t been operating at his highest levels and even the biggest strength he has—teleportation—has been made redundant by Pixie who can do it better and more efficiently. Don’t miss the departure of one of the most important characters in X-Men history. 32 PGS./One-Shot/Rated T+ …$3.99[/quote]

I'm strangely neutral on the whole thing. Mainly because like many of you, I haven't seen Nightcrawler doing anything interesting in the comics in a while. (Oh, yeah every so often he does some great stuff - I'm not denying that...)

It seems like a lot of characters have gotten really cool awesome books where they drive the whole plot and we learn a lot about them. (I'm thinking of how Endangered Species spotlighted Beast or how the Origins series is the coolest thing Marvel has done with Wolverine... There are others too that I can't think of right now.) Nightcrawler is due for his cool plot/character reveal/direction, but given the age of the character and that fact that canon 616 Nightcrawler has remained virtually unchanged in any significant way since the 1970s, maybe Marvel is just stuck?

This isn't to say that people haven't tried of course, but he seems to suffer from some sort of character growth inertia where when one new author pushes his character in a new and different direction, a later author will push it back. I will call it ... for lack of a better term: "The Jenga Factor". Yeah the tower is getting taller, but they're the same blocks from before. The Jenga factor has kept Nightcrawler in the books but his character growth has been mostly artificial. Hell, he's still wearing his original costume.
